This Registered Nurse position focuses on providing skilled nursing care to medical-surgical patients, with a specialization in gastrointestinal care. The role involves patient assessments, medication administration, treatment planning, and collaboration with the interdisciplinary team within a fast-paced hospital environment. A minimum of two years of experience is required.
Location: Georgia, United States,
Responsibilities:
- Patient assessments and monitoring.
- Medication administration.
- Treatment planning and implementation.
- Collaboration with interdisciplinary team (physicians, other nurses, etc.).
- Maintaining accurate patient records.
- Utilizing electronic health record systems (Cerner, Omnicell).
- Performing other duties as assigned.
Required Skills & Certifications:
- Active Registered Nurse (RN) license in the state of employment.
- Minimum two years of hospital experience in medical-surgical nursing.
- BLS and NIH certifications.
- Clinical assessment, medication administration, and treatment planning skills.
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
- Ability to work effectively in a fast-paced environment.
Preferred Skills & Certifications:
- ACLS certification.
- Experience with gastrointestinal patients.
Special Considerations:
- Night shift (7 pm - 7 am) for 13 weeks.
- General medical-surgical unit specializing in gastrointestinal patients.
- Scrub color: Navy.
Scheduling:
- 7 pm to 7 am, night shift.
- 13-week assignment.
